Defining Fast Payouts
Fast payouts typically refer to the speed at which casinos process withdrawals after receiving a player’s request. This encompasses both internal processing times and external transfer speeds, encompassing various methods such as bank transfers, e-wallet services (e.g., PayPal), c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um, prepaid cards, or other instant payment systems.
The primary distinction between fast payouts and regular casino withdrawal procedures lies in the processing timeframe, which can range from immediate to a few days. Some online casinos aim for even faster processing times, often using expedited payment methods that enable immediate transfers.
Types of Fast Payout Methods
Several types of fast payout methods are currently available at various online gaming platforms:
- Instant E-Wallet Transfers : Many e-wallet services like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ller offer instant deposits for casino accounts, allowing seamless withdrawals as well.
- Cryptocurrency Payments : Platforms supporting cryptocurrencies enable users to benefit from faster processing times due to blockchain technology’s near-instant transaction capabilities.
- Bank Transfer Methods (e.g., SEPA, Faster Payments) : Direct bank transfers are often facilitated through regional payment systems like the Single Euro Payments Area (SEPA) in Europe or the UK’s Faster Payments Service.
- Prepaid Card Deposits : Prepaid cards can facilitate fast deposits by linking the card to a player account and then utilizing it for payments.
